India To Host FIFA U-17 World Cup

By M.Santhiran NEW DELHI, Nov 30 (Bernama) -- Asian Football Confederation (AFC) extended its support to India to host the FIFA U-17 World Cup in September 2017, as part of its efforts to bring the most popular sport to the subcontinent. In a glittering ceremony here at the capital, attended by Bollywood superstars Abhisek Bachan and John Abraham, AFC president Shaikh Salman Ebrahim Al Khalifa said India had all the potential to become a great footballing nation in the near future. "This tournament is just the beginning for this country and I have all the confidence that the All India Football Federation (AIFF) can put up a good show in two years’ time," said Shaikh Salman when kicking off preparations for the tournament here with six venues for the FIFA U-17 tournament identified. He said as part of preparations, AIFF will be hosting the AFC U-16 Championship next year. The Indian senior national team is currently ranked 172nd in the FIFA world ranking. The six venues identified are New Delhi, Goa, Kolkata, Cochin, Guwahati and Mumbai. Meanwhile, AIFF president Praful Patel said India was among the top football teams in Asia in the 50s and 60s where the country qualified for the 1950 World Cup in Brazil. "However we declined to play in the prestigious tournament when we were not allowed to play barefooted," recalled Patel. He said now it would be an opportunity for India to bring back its past glory days in the game by hosting the FIFA U-17. Praful acknowledged that the AIFF cannot transform Indian football overnight but needed to start from "bottom" and hoped to host the FIFA U-20 tournament as the federation's next phase of efforts to bring the game closer to the 1.25 billion people of the country. -- BERNAMA
